Neo Security raises $100m to safe AI brokers

Israeli-US agentic software program management firm Neo Security right this moment emerged from stealth with $100 million in funding from Andreessen Horowitz and Bessemer Venture Partners, with participation from Craft Ventures and Merlin Ventures.

The firm’s founding staff are former SentinelOne, Wiz, and Palo Alto Networks veterans. The founders are CEO Nicholas Warner, CPO Shlomi Salem and CTO Eran Shirazi. Headquartered in Boston, the corporate’s growth heart is in Tel Aviv.

Neo will use the brand new funds to increase advertising and marketing capabilities and engineering groups as enterprises prioritize safety initiatives to handle swift agentic software program adoption.

Warner mentioned, “Enterprise security was built for a world where software behaved predictably. That world is changing fast. AI agents and agentic capabilities are being embedded into browsers, developer tools, SaaS platforms, and traditional applications, giving software the ability to reason, act, invoke tools, and move through workflows with valid user permissions. Neo gives enterprises the real-time control layer they need to understand what agentic software can do, govern how it behaves, and secure adoption without slowing down the business.”

Neo introduces a real-time management layer for evolving software program stacks, serving to SecOps groups stock the suite of instruments operating throughout the enterprise whilst they add new agentic capabilities, perceive their altering capabilities and dangers, assess whether or not they’re configured safely, and implement coverage earlier than dangerous exercise happens.
